David A. Grimes

Dr. David A. Grimes is clinical professor of obstetrics and gynecology and a fellow of the Cecil G. Sheps Center for Health Services Research at the University of North Carolina. He co-authored Section 4 of the Lancet report, “Unsafe abortion: the preventable pandemic.”

Chris Collins

Chris Collins is vice president for public policy at the Global Health Council, which has headquarters in White River Junction, N.H., and Washington, D.C. The alliance of health care professionals, organizations, academic institutions, foundations and other entities works for “improvement and equity in global health.”

“The BP Oil Spill: A Christian Call for Lament and Reconciliation”

An online petition, “The BP Oil Spill: A Christian Call for Lament and Reconciliation,” called on Americans to observe a “fast from oil” on Sunday, June 20, 2010, the two-month anniversary of the spill.
